Hey nontrads, long time lurker in need of advice. Just finished the Mississippi College SMP and want to narrow down options for apps and figure out what my best course of action is. Ugrad was a train wreck, 2.6 cgpa with multiple Ws and repeats. Went to top 60 STEM school in north east typical BS Bio. Started working and studying for new mcat after graduation, eeked out a 503. Started the MC SMP will graduate with a 3.6 gpa with high scores in several NBME subject exams with 95th % gross anatomy. EC need work 200 hours of volunteering, 100 hours shadowing both of which stretch over 6 years. Don't know what the next step is, should I forget about US MD and focus on DO? Would a MCAT retake make sense? Are any MD schools an option?

In my SMP, they told us to retake our MCAT after we graduated if we came in with less than a 510. I think that would work well for you since you did well in the SMP. 503 is barely acceptable for DO and far below acceptable for any MD without URM status. Post SMP you should be able to get easily over a 510, but I'd aim for 515+.

I'd also take the time to get some volunteering under your belt this year. Clinical if you can, but if you can't then make sure it's with the underserved. Above all just make sure you have something that's filling your time. You don't want to look like you did nothing for a year.

As for this year, I would not apply. It's already late in the cycle and your app is not competitive yet. You don't want to be a re-applicant if you can avoid it. Study hard, take your MCAT so that you have the score back before AMCAS applications open next year (early June), and fill your time with volunteering, your job, etc.
